Economic Fundamental
Although Indonesia recorded economic growth of 5.6% in Q1 2026, the budget recorded a deficit of nearly 1% of GDP. Besides, Indonesia had a primary balance deficit of IDR 95,8 trillion or approximately USD 5.47 billion in Q1 2026, which is the difference between total state revenue and state expenditure, excluding the debt interest payment component. The primary balance shows the state’s ability to cover expenditures without incurring interest on debt. Therefore, if the primary balance is in deficit, it means the nation still lacks the capacity to cover its expenditure and interest on its debt.
Indonesia Stock Exchange
Combined Stock Prices Index (IHSG) declined to 1.81% or 123.36 points to 6,734.54 in the 1st session of trade, May 13, 2026. This decline happened after the Morgan Stanley Capital International (MSCI) released the rebalancing report in May 2026.
According to the report, the MSCI removed six Indonesian stocks from the Global Standard Indexes and thirteen from the Global Small Cap Indexes. Many analysts commented that this pressured the IHSG and led to outflows from the stock exchange.
According to the Indonesian Stock Exchange, the outflow in the first trade session reached 1,41 million shares. Most of them are stocks included in the MSCI Indexes.
Monetary Policy
Last time, the Central Bank of Indonesia, which has the task of maintaining the stability of the currency, responded to the decreasing value of the Rupiah with the following 7-step policy, which has been approved by the President :
- First, intervening in Non-Deliverable Forward (NDF) either in the foreign and domestic markets.
- Second, the Bank of Indonesia and the members of the Financial System Stability Committee agreed to strengthen the capital flow through Sekuritas Rupiah Bank Indonesia (SRBI)/Bank Indonesia Rupiah Securities.
- Third, Bank Indonesia will continue to purchase the Government Bonds from the secondary market.
- Fourth, BI and the Ministry of Finance must continuously maintain adequate liquidity in the banking and financial markets.
- Fifth, BI tightened the rules for purchasing dollars without underlying assets, reducing the limit from US$ 100 thousand per person per month to US$ 50 thousand per person per month.
- Sixth, BI will allow domestic banksthat are primary dealers to sell NDFs in overseas markets.
- Seventh, BI will increase supervision of banks and corporations with high-dollar purchasing activity.
Indonesia’s FX reserves
Indonesia’s foreign exchange reserves at the end of April 2026 were US$146.2 billion, down from US$148.2 billion at the end of March 2026. This development was influenced by tax and service revenue and the issuance of global government bonds, amid the government’s foreign debt payments and the Rupiah exchange rate stabilization policy. This policy is Bank Indonesia’s response to increasing global financial market uncertainty.
The foreign exchange reserves position at the end of April 2026 was equivalent to financing 5.8 months of imports or 5.6 months of imports and servicing government external debt, and well above the international adequacy standard of approximately 3 months of imports. Bank Indonesia assesses that these foreign exchange reserves can support external sector resilience and maintain macroeconomic and financial system stability.
